Our family of eight (3 generations) traveled with AmaWaterways from Nuremberg to Budapest, visiting Christmas markets in Germany, Austria and Hungary along the way.

Embarkation was quick and pleasant. We were greeted when we arrived and shown directly to our stateroom. Our luggage soon followed. After settling in we attended the Welcome Cocktail Party, safety briefing and dinner.

The Ship: The public spaces include a large comfortable lounge with access to a small deck, two dining rooms, a large sundeck with a fitness track and pool, a fitness room and a massage & hair salon. An elevator provides access to all but the sun deck. Internet is available throughout.

Cabin Review

Stateroom with French balcony and outside balcony

Cabin AA

Our cabin was comfortable with two balconies and had a queen size bed, two chairs and a desk. The cabin also had a reasonably large closet, built in shelves, and an in room safe. The bathroom had an interesting window between the bathroom and the cabin. We spent a few odd moments wondering why the bathroom wasn't more private (we could look through the window into the bathroom from the cabin), but finally figured out that one of the light switches controlled changing the window from transparent to opaque ... One warning - the fitness track is directly over the cabins on the Violin Deck and the occasional runner could be heard stomping overhead.

Port Reviews

Nuremberg

Christmas Market was good, but would have liked to spend time visiting some of the historic sites in Nuremberg. If I had it to do over, I would have arrived more than one day early and spent some time seeing the sites on my own.

Regensburg

Enjoyed the walking tour of Regensburg. I guided walk took us into town and we were then left on our own to explore. It is a charming small town with lots of shops. We enjoyed having wurst at the historic Wurstkuchl.
